Westhoek Marina sits quietly on the edge of Veurne, one of Belgium's best-preserved historic Flemish towns, with the medieval market square and its Spanish Renaissance architecture just a short walk away. You'll find all the essentials here under harbour master Benjamin Siffer, and the location gives you a genuine base to explore the Westhoek region — think WWI heritage sites, polderland cycling routes, and the nearby North Sea coast. Veurne's compact town centre is close enough to duck into for dinner without making an event of it.
